K.H. Lasantha Goonewardena vs. Monetary Board of Sri Lanka – SC FR 388/2016-2025

In the case between K.H. Lasantha Goonewardena and the Monetary Board of Sri Lanka, the Central Bank, and connected officials, the issue concerned the legality of the petitioner’s appointment as Director and Chairman of Lankaputhra Development Bank Limited (LDBL) under the Companies Act, the Banking Act, and the Bank’s Articles of Association. Key questions included compliance with required appointment procedures, satisfaction of the statutory “fit and proper” criteria, and the validity of subsequent actions taken by the Director of Bank Supervision and the Monetary Board regarding the petitioner’s status.
